While interest rates have stayed at historically low levels for more than a decade, over the past few months they’ve experienced some upward pressure. And while that means that bonds have fallen since their price is inversely related to yields, it’s worth pointing out that private debt hasn’t lost value in the same way. That’s because credit risk plays a larger role in determining the value of private debt than it does in many traditional bonds. Plus, private debt is extended for shorter terms.
